Tarmac repair services focus on restoring and maintaining paved surfaces made from asphalt, commonly used for driveways, parking lots, pathways, and other outdoor areas. These projects often involve filling cracks, patching potholes, sealing surfaces, and addressing surface erosion to ensure a smooth, durable, and safe area. Property owners typically seek these services to improve curb appeal, prevent further damage, and extend the lifespan of their paved surfaces, especially after weather-related wear or accidental damage.
Before requesting tarmac repair, property owners should consider the extent of damage, the age of the existing surface, and the desired outcome for their outdoor space. Clear communication about the specific issues-such as cracks, holes, or surface deterioration-helps determine the appropriate repair methods. Understanding the condition of the existing pavement and any underlying issues can also assist in planning effective repairs that enhance the safety and appearance of the property.

Common Tarmac Repair Service Jobs
Pothole Repairs - filling in and leveling potholes to restore a smooth surface.
Crack Sealing - sealing cracks to prevent water infiltration and further damage.
Surface Resurfacing - applying new asphalt to improve appearance and durability.
Edge Repairs - fixing crumbling or damaged edges for a clean, safe border.
Patch Repairs - filling in damaged areas to extend the lifespan of the driveway or lot.
Sealcoating Services - applying protective coatings to enhance longevity and appearance.
Tarmac Repair Service Questions
What types of damage can Tarmac repair address? Tarmac repair can fix cracks, potholes, and surface deterioration to restore a smooth and safe driveway or pathway.
Is Tarmac repair suitable for all driveway surfaces? Tarmac repair is best suited for asphalt surfaces experiencing minor to moderate damage, helping extend their lifespan.
What should property owners know before scheduling a Tarmac repair? Proper preparation, such as cleaning the area and removing loose debris, ensures a quality repair and long-lasting results.
Can Tarmac repair improve the appearance of a damaged driveway? Yes, repairs can enhance the look of the surface by filling cracks and smoothing out uneven areas for a cleaner appearance.
